18 Sheep Killed, 25 Injured in Bear Attack in Bandipora Village

Srinagar, Dec 14 : At least eighteen sheep were killed and twenty-five injured in a bear attack in Bandipora district on intervening Wednesday and Thursday night, officials said.

The officials informed that a bear attack left the livestock dead at Check Arsalan Khan village last night.

“A Wildlife Department reached the site and have taken stock of the loss in the attack”, the officials said further. (KS)
